Alcohol testing in Five Corners, Washington measures the presence of ethanol, the main psychoactive component in alcoholic drinks, within the body. Commonly used in legal settings, workplace safety programs, and rehabilitation centers, it detects recent alcohol consumption and impairment by analyzing breath, blood, saliva, or urine samples.

Common Methods of Alcohol Testing
Breathalyzer - Measures Breath Alcohol Content (BrAC).
Blood test - Offers precise Blood Alcohol Content (BAC).
Saliva test - Detects recent consumption quickly.
Urine test - Indicates usage over a few days.
Hair test - Extended detection window.
